数据库dbs由什么组成
-
数据库(DB)是一个组织和存储数据的系统。一个数据库由几个组成部分构成,这些部分共同协作以实现数据的存储、检索和管理。以下是一个数据库(DB)通常由的几个主要组成部分:
-
数据库管理系统(DBMS):数据库管理系统是数据库的核心组件,它负责管理数据库的创建、维护和操作。DBMS提供了一种与数据库进行交互的方式,允许用户通过查询、插入、更新和删除数据等操作来管理数据库。常见的DBMS有MySQL、Oracle、SQL Server等。
-
数据库实例(Database Instance):数据库实例是指在操作系统上运行的一个DBMS的副本,它负责将用户的请求转化为对数据库的实际操作。每个数据库实例都有自己的内存和进程,用于执行数据库操作。
-
数据库文件(Database Files):数据库文件是用于存储数据库中的数据和元数据的物理文件。数据库文件通常包括数据文件(Data Files)、日志文件(Log Files)和控制文件(Control Files)。数据文件存储实际的数据记录,日志文件用于记录数据库操作的详细信息,控制文件包含了数据库的结构和状态信息。
-
数据表(Tables):数据表是数据库中存储数据的基本单位。一个数据库可以包含多个数据表,每个数据表由一组列(Columns)和行(Rows)组成。每个列定义了数据表中的一个属性,而每行则代表一个数据记录。
-
索引(Indexes):索引是一种数据结构,用于提高数据库查询的性能。索引可以帮助快速定位到特定的数据记录,而不需要逐个扫描整个数据表。通过在关键列上创建索引,可以大大加快数据库查询的速度。
总结:数据库通常由数据库管理系统、数据库实例、数据库文件、数据表和索引等组成。这些组件协同工作,提供了一个高效、可靠和安全的数据存储和管理环境。
1年前 -
-
数据库(DB)是一个有组织的数据集合,用于存储和管理数据。它由以下几个主要组成部分组成:
-
数据:数据库中存储的是组织和关联数据的集合。数据可以是数字、文本、图像、音频或视频等形式。
-
数据库管理系统(DBMS):数据库管理系统是一种软件,用于管理数据库的创建、访问、操作和维护。它提供了一组功能和工具,使用户能够有效地管理和使用数据库。
-
数据库模式:数据库模式是数据库的结构描述,定义了数据的组织方式、关系和约束。它包括表、列、索引、视图和其他数据库对象的定义。
-
表:表是数据库中的基本组织单位,用于存储数据。表由行和列组成,行表示记录,列表示数据的属性。
-
列:列是表中的一个字段,用于存储特定类型的数据。每个列都有一个名称和数据类型。
-
行:行是表中的一个记录,包含一组相关的数据。每个行都有一个唯一的标识符,称为主键。
-
索引:索引是一种数据结构,用于加快数据的检索速度。它可以根据某个列或多个列的值来快速定位和访问数据。
-
视图:视图是一个虚拟表,它是根据数据库中一个或多个表的查询结果定义的。它可以简化对数据的访问,并提供一种定制的数据呈现方式。
-
查询语言:查询语言是一种用于检索和操作数据库中数据的语言。常见的查询语言包括结构化查询语言(SQL)和NoSQL查询语言。
综上所述,数据库由数据、数据库管理系统、数据库模式、表、列、行、索引、视图和查询语言等组成。这些组成部分协同工作,实现了数据的有效存储、管理和使用。
1年前 -
-
数据库(Database)是一个有组织的、可持久化存储的数据集合。数据库由以下几个组成部分:
-
数据:数据库是用来存储和管理数据的。数据可以包括文字、数字、图像、音频等各种类型的信息。数据库中的数据按照一定的结构和格式进行存储,以方便对数据进行检索、修改和删除等操作。
-
数据库管理系统(Database Management System,简称DBMS):数据库管理系统是用来管理和操作数据库的软件。它提供了一系列的功能和工具,使用户能够方便地对数据库进行访问和操作。常见的数据库管理系统有MySQL、Oracle、SQL Server等。
-
数据库模型:数据库模型定义了数据库中数据的组织方式和关系。常见的数据库模型有层次模型、网络模型、关系模型等。其中,关系模型是最常用的数据库模型,它将数据组织成表格形式,通过表格之间的关系来表示数据之间的联系。
-
数据库架构:数据库架构定义了数据库的逻辑和物理结构。逻辑结构指的是数据库中数据的组织方式和关系,包括表、视图、索引等;物理结构指的是数据在存储介质上的存储方式和存取方式,包括文件组织、数据缓存等。
-
数据库操作语言(Database Query Language,简称DQL):数据库操作语言是用来对数据库进行查询和操作的语言。常见的数据库操作语言有结构化查询语言(SQL),它提供了一系列的命令和语法,使用户能够对数据库进行增删改查等操作。
-
数据库安全机制:数据库安全机制用于保护数据库的安全性和完整性。它包括用户认证、权限管理、数据加密等功能,以防止未经授权的访问和数据泄露。
综上所述,数据库由数据、数据库管理系统、数据库模型、数据库架构、数据库操作语言和数据库安全机制等组成。这些组成部分共同协作,实现对数据的有效管理和操作。
1年前 -